« PgSql\Lob
Introduction »
PHP Manual
Extensions spécifiques des fabricants de bases de données
SQLite3
SQLite3
Introduction
Installation/Configuration
Pré-requis
Installation
Configuration à l'exécution
Types de ressources
Constantes pré-définies
SQLite3
— La classe SQLite3
SQLite3::backup
— Backup one database to another database
SQLite3::busyTimeout
— Définit le gestionnaire d'attente de la connexion
SQLite3::changes
— Retourne le nombre de lignes modifiées (ou insérées, effacées) par la dernière requête SQL
SQLite3::close
— Ferme la connexion avec la base de données
SQLite3::__construct
— Instantie un objet SQLite3 et ouvre la base de données SQLite 3
SQLite3::createAggregate
— Enregistre une fonction PHP à utiliser comme fonction d'aggrégation SQLite
SQLite3::createCollation
— Enregistre une fonction PHP pour l'utiliser comme fonction de classement SQL
SQLite3::createFunction
— Enregistre une fonction PHP à utiliser comme fonction scalaire SQL
SQLite3::enableExceptions
— Active le lancement d'exceptions
SQLite3::escapeString
— Retourne une chaîne nettoyée
SQLite3::exec
— Exécute une requête sur une base de données
SQLite3::lastErrorCode
— Retourne le code erreur de la dernière requête SQL ayant échouée
SQLite3::lastErrorMsg
— Retourne le message d'erreur, en anglais, de la dernière requête ayant échouée
SQLite3::lastInsertRowID
— Retourne l'identifiant de la ligne correspondant à la dernière requête de type INSERT
SQLite3::loadExtension
— Tente de charger une extension de la bibliothèque SQLite
SQLite3::open
— Ouvre une base de données SQLite
SQLite3::openBlob
— Ouvre un flux de ressource pour lire un BLOB
SQLite3::prepare
— Prépare une requête SQL pour exécution
SQLite3::query
— Exécute une requête SQL
SQLite3::querySingle
— Exécute une requête et retourne un seul résultat
SQLite3::setAuthorizer
— Configures a callback to be used as an authorizer to limit what a statement can do
SQLite3::version
— Retourne la version de la bibliothèque SQLite3
SQLite3Stmt
— La classe SQLite3Stmt
SQLite3Stmt::bindParam
— Lie un paramètre à une variable de déclaration
SQLite3Stmt::bindValue
— Lie la valeur d'un paramètre à une variable de déclaration
SQLite3Stmt::clear
— Supprime tous les paramètres actuellement liés
SQLite3Stmt::close
— Ferme une requête préparée
SQLite3Stmt::__construct
— Constructs an SQLite3Stmt object
SQLite3Stmt::execute
— Exécute une requête préparée
SQLite3Stmt::getSQL
— Récupère le SQL d'une déclaration
SQLite3Stmt::paramCount
— Retourne le nombre de paramètres d'une requête préparée
SQLite3Stmt::readOnly
— Détermine si une déclaration est uniquement en lecture seule
SQLite3Stmt::reset
— Réinitialise une requête préparée
SQLite3Result
— La classe SQLite3Result
SQLite3Result::columnName
— Retourne le nom d'une colonne
SQLite3Result::columnType
— Retourne le type d'une colonne
SQLite3Result::__construct
— Constructs an SQLite3Result
SQLite3Result::fetchArray
— Récupère un jeu de résultats sous la forme d'un tableau associatif
SQLite3Result::finalize
— Ferme un jeu de résultats
SQLite3Result::numColumns
— Retourne le nombre de colonnes du jeu de résultats
SQLite3Result::reset
— Repositionne le pointeur sur la première ligne du jeu de résultats